How they compare
Croatia currently reports 421.36 current USD per person against 352.67 current USD per person in Serbia, a difference of 68.69 current USD per person.
That makes Croatia's figure about 1.2 times Serbia's.
Across all 29 years both countries report, Croatia has been ahead every year.
Croatia ranks 47th and Serbia ranks 50th of 167 countries.
Croatia has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Croatia | Serbia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 323.76 current USD per person | 75.75 current USD per person | 248.01 current USD per person | Croatia |
| 2000s | 193.55 current USD per person | 99.35 current USD per person | 94.2 current USD per person | Croatia |
| 2010s | 232.23 current USD per person | 128.05 current USD per person | 104.18 current USD per person | Croatia |
| 2020s | 345.63 current USD per person | 258.58 current USD per person | 87.05 current USD per person | Croatia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Military expenditure (current USD)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
